Rangers striker Alfredo Morelos has been officially recognised by UEFA [UEFA] as having scored the most goals before Christmas in the history of any UEFA competition – and Celtic fans aren’t happy.
True to form, our Old Firm rivals have gotten salty on Twitter after El Bufalo was recognised for his exploits in the Europa League.
His 14 strikes in Europe in a single season have taken him level with the likes of Lionel Messi, only three off Cristiano Ronaldo and four off countryman and record holder Radamel Falcao on 18.

Record-breaker Morelos has scored in his last five European games for Rangers – another record – and he ended up with six in six for the group stage.
Morelos is also only three goals off matching Ally McCoist’s European goalscoring record of 21 goals for Rangers in continental competition.
He leads the official Europa League scoring charts for the group campaign, and he scored an incredible eight goals in qualifying.
Don’t be surprised if he matches or surpasses that record of 18, set by Falcao for Porto in the 2010/11 season.
